Shengbin Feng is a scholar working on Mechanics of Materials, Geology and Geoph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, Shengbin Feng has authored 21 papers receiving a total of 556 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 18 papers in Mechanics of Materials, 8 papers in Geology and 7 papers in Geophysics. Recurrent topics in Shengbin Feng's work include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(18 papers), Geological Studies and Exploration (8 papers) and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(7 papers). Shengbin Feng is often cited by papers focused on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(18 papers), Geological Studies and Exploration (8 papers) and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(7 papers). Shengbin Feng collaborates with scholars based in China, Australia and Canada. Shengbin Feng's co-authors include Yuan You, Xiaobing Niu, Xiaowei Liang, Hua Yang, Liming Xu, Dandan Zhang, Fang Wang, Haoran Xu, Wei Ju and Yingchang Cao and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Petroleum Science and Engineering and International Geology Review.
